14 January, Nay Pyi Taw

H.E U Tun Tun Oo, the Attorney General of the Union, receives Ms. Virgina Gamba, a special representative of the Secretary-General of the United Nations for Children and Armed Conflict , at the International Call Chamber of the Union Attorney General’s Office at 2:00p.m. this morning.
During the meeting, they discussed that the Rights of the Child Law was enacted on 23 July in 20 19; two months after the enactment of this Law, Myanmar ratified the Optional Protocol to the Convention on the Rights of the Child on the Involvement of Children in Armed Conflict; such ratification is good for protection of children from involvement in armed conflict and the rights of children affected by armed conflict, and for their benefit ; the protection of children from involvement in armed conflict and the rights of children affected by armed conflict is provided in section 17 of the Rights of the Child Law; the Union Attorney General’s Office will cooperate in raising legal awareness among the public and organizations which will implement this Law and in the implementation of this Law to be effective and efficient; the Union Attorney General’s Office is cooperating with the United Nations organizations in implementing plans for Rule of Law and Justice for All; and the Union Attorney General’s Office will cooperate with CTFMR (Country Tasks Force on Monitoring and Reporting ) in undertaking its tasks.
H.E. U Win Myint, the Deputy Attorney General, Dr. Thida Oo, the Permanent Secretary, Directors General and Dr. Thi Thi Myint, the Deputy Permanent Secretary also attended this meeting.
